The TE Connectivity PCB Mount Receptacle is a sophisticated connector designed for vertical board-to-board applications, integrating advanced engineering within its 80-position layout. Precision-engineered for seamless performance, this receptacle features a 1.27 mm centreline, ensuring reliable connectivity across circuits. With a robust construction that includes gold plating and surface mount capabilities, it combines durability with optimal signal transmission. Its sleek black housing not only enhances aesthetic appeal but also ensures compatibility across various applications within the AMPMODU System 50 series. Whether used in industrial settings or consumer electronics, this receptacle delivers on both functionality and reliability, making it an essential component for any PCB design.

Designed for board to board configurations to facilitate effective connections

Robust retention features ensure secure mounting on the PCB

Operating temperature range accommodates diverse environmental conditions

Low halogen materials promote environmentally friendly usage

Optimised for reflow solder processes simplifying assembly requirements

PCB mount orientation maximises layout flexibility for various applications
